While trying to reformat your question to remove the HTML, I noticed that you have several unmatched parentheses.
You have an extra line });
in your code that is blocking your login
function from getting to the if
statement.
Correct indentation can help you spot errors like this.
Here is the corrected code with the line removed.
const logindetails = new Vue({
el: '#logindetails',
data: {
errors: [],
email: "",
passwordInput: ""
},
methods: {
login: function () {
var account = db.collection('users')(userdetails.email === userdetails.email &&
userdetails.passwordInput === userdetails.password) ? userdetails : null;
if (account) {
window.location.href = "welcomepage.html?email=" + account.email;
} else {
alert("Email/Password has not been identified.");
}
}
}
});
